How Suredox 50 Dry Syrup works:
Suredox 50 Dry Syrup, an antibiotic medication, inhibits bacterial growth by disrupting the synthesis of their protective cell walls. This action effectively halts the infection's progression and prevents bacterial proliferation without fostering antibiotic resistance.
SAFETY ADVICE
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Suredox 50 Dry Syrup is considered safe for individuals with kidney impairment; no dosage alteration is typically necessary. Nevertheless, adjustments might be needed for children exhibiting severe kidney dysfunction.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should use Suredox 50 Dry Syrup cautiously; d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
